Postby Dave2084 » Wed Jun 08, 2011 12:09 am

You don't need to Jailbreak an iPhone to change the colour scheme, just use DiskAid to drop the modified schema into the appropriate folders:
\Waze\Waze.app\skins\default\day
\Waze\Waze.app\skins\default\night

I reduced the thickness of the roads too as I found that many of the smaller roundabouts in the UK just turn into blobs ...


I also use DiskAid to put the PGPSW Speed camera POIs onto the TomTom app.

DiskAid has a free trial for PC or Mac and can be found here: http://www.digidna.net/products/diskaid
(It's nothing to do me with me but I find it really useful!)
